PKWS4Lgoonj/__init__.pyPK@LՆ` goonj/core.pyTMo0 W.>m(N 6%CaErH>RUR򥨔l‡f+ 땶pIsI1Ik~ݮ7tyV/)Tا1yFrԠ+t;l:u`:-ewtM+o!5P *hG&Y mQ/ 5H,{Y _P =B1rbxPn=7d Uqf3)Qr Ѹ_1G$G^MН7Aqu4 ty߲X7OBOOy¼hX[ϲ+[H|q(㐸}z~ʎSC)i>N7TҬf77L&/;*U SzYeO" [nyḯrR9bl&==c(nzf"6+-Cp9.!v2]❚p9ɻ%2<ع=ip3>6IPKǰLY~Ugoonj/entities.pyTMO0 W!E89BQҭm8!GD~v>^^{4j_TcovqT-;+Tr6AqhrUzU1lɟ()Щ$tLfUU\M?Qi.<-<zmAyn\`~4]ߝ!J!J(vȕ/j1:32'$baDpQo[mi7so#ZzĬ$btڻx.`2{=gr6i_ʄyB7m%o$4 @S$NYDF)fPKLgoonj/exception.py10E{NAWs $&LPe}_}zdCIMTd4&$QC^pD5\.եm X}\Gk5|[&I"0KHXL<.>rZel6pbݚ/9z`'?6nplZ;+aQ ! ]2oPK2LK#goonj/smart_alert.pyWMo0WVH{@$h ț$n;,+gl'j‡$yo&ZUP(%L]eUl|Xr8}h +0L0cbھRm0$sHS.MӥAA `T3 U7WJ"큮ENR3*/WP9;ua4hh~6twء1\i(PfOsYLΩ8X?!o2iC!6LVUi{?OhgaZJUQcg8m8i_XTt1^۪^YG/~g|đZ"y>v0j߻Z.z9N^+nH4έb|TɼyBSMz.t#eZ~&je8WU tgD{ܶy^k%j4+цo,_Z҅HjЄIuw|qe}q1uӮ `Kρ?N{7u*|6^%HPKL5u  goonj/channels/slack_channel.pyUn@}WR!;%8HyRMHdm챳{3k8-g|sfrBB"hEQd)rPht.’ L%^5`.i4ε>JƩ^ ͱL[Ϟo?z?|󇽭ɷbxSyK~'rCV(Km=<^iK+|js0 W 40nh?ֺ(IAZ hQ sHMyx"LA-C\.! oI= k0̸u1: AXk䬲 / fa 7od=uq]{C. ~jbB% $z U,ULxW+m5|ScnXQ$Z3l"uq.<-qB" 3A`&X-5g]shuTZT3 G岔ps8< ‹)*eA:Ǣ{S 5?Mo;l!Fvn=kAX~KM6Zmی{.h"nTcRf]حsI^Meɼh,-7J| d7tn{kDNcv^ow'SdyюkWG}n#N-nO]j3_wᨥ'Κ;>13FWŁ*BiP_ DpL_CPKL goonj/channels/sms_channel.pyV͎0#By"Um{k*NNm6l U}o[ \!K'4"a>Ÿ5\nĥ41Vy;VX V~I ^^QxWi#Kb8>r̞,{)hIK:X!ls)0UFCB(Qk!*KZ*Mk òີ>[rsΠw0.%u".&2B/(Y~M\C< LWkЕhrtaPQQE-C t%ig,jnԌ \R{ fcٺ1n5d˪Hqq; 3ZO Lk={Ռ]G'ԢD:\b.Ԭh\+ |@I5ȃLNjBFC6H#J (d9* G i_ 91qн_߶Ο[7Ż`;(e^ĹBV:kbGj[O>.ݷڒht%z}.A,&LÙ^cG\[7QNe^PKLgoonj/conf/__init__.pyPKǰL^Lt! goonj/conf/channel_settings.pyWn0+FCB8jW[zX$u6twq8vbfg!笄c}!Jq!{% A>\4%"E|2>j% ~QkeU$eKI'vYIAʹr2 FsHBLH"%Έh1(Wqwwg~hњ'c pz % ga$(+9@#K6qo}_os- vWI#GLa fPq6] 7lOr0Iܘ8٩+pg,ѕ?gDd;BK:}C rIɻ=}xyY>'sU-KvPv kĝۙ 7U%"Y>[\?/l=vX݌[ǸupuxWݎl8^.}emT@$9IQ} ̏$*X9C;@!궓nAv%a\SD \b,JWekQRCHGI?A%DsDQT!FJU%BqN<;&;kZ7U딄#wNM- ]@]3ЯrqzX#ڽM(öJˤ"m5Dv%r]ZN)H.UhՀcyN΂Wlf΁UpPMJ{.Y}iF΂RW\U~ΜBzunbi48v+.0P'9PK븂LA goonj/conf/configuration.pyVMo6WC1[a`A6iA=AK#TI*!)ҢEf83wb$_7Trj+`͊hgMe H), )*/6L=6X[&T1ȯ?Op0FOwv%He  }= -hVgYVLkr|)f\̖; %1JL- -C  n(5՜\]tHlekk[*XKǍo5/\HDPZ嚚}ݖµcM5..A'"uBC.*y`J*@!">!x2.q>q$/QiϜ@#&j%+]a= i1 A-W4{WD4rQd ʎlt%َ;#{:A oֲsRX䱎FAkE <"5TCښ%c[|BoÇ|%GA>}>ݼBSiO~w>a:&}=e7ohe#1lwvvp">;Eߺxa쟻buM^a Lxڲ"bbAjiQ ڄ`xi&$eσja70}%dcOBHvD<{k馥s2z#`2\DYVT٨+^FaGU&އu$ iⓝQ(EQ4|d "R]D&r ʾa v6v#fpg-f$ lh"$O=zT$ςxq8uA\?|@.~puPo6'0KQ< PKL<"goonj/conf/constants.pyE0D{¢!iB) X`q(#-sDPYtZ N\(8JJdϐD,$ f1xj/B{>fy{ cnީAJAqJizAn~;Ll(~*Ho$; $L,m4_xS~PKLҽ goonj/conf/email_sms_settings.pyUn0^ BkmJ9V:qmdO@pIS ~~33~2@6RFQn&I~wF+F[GF=^gVfWQ;rDR.1o(h6"c90&$epz{=ʾKpOFct^L@D#p2A;{|rIHYk(^{]c 06]YX,끓ś x@de\V\ h>sf]UJJF./}vڕpXjP q"gk?rLu1x̌;a,O:\h -KD|rY^'s+k+hPq3]t~z: ?zwEBkϺ7k_,eY֏r|-7_OPK.Lndgoonj/conf/source_setting.pyXoFW<|:}Jw~+s 1r=l0{ҳ}!٬|:0Aзa>88b!0|dvy]/E1  rp#PIHX#rbIs<q{(_OAzdzdjWDdmf@ Suu'N >qD)V9%g9g]oZ;_!!@͵R?H#k*ˡ}1Vs[}=Uˡ^? ֛WMU'45p!-]ӠAR%5]UOϲpz_/9"~1 1ei8!PT oPK[L^- %goonj-0.1.4.dist-info/DESCRIPTION.rst PK[Lvo#goonj-0.1.4.dist-info/metadata.jsonMQ]K0+!O z"~>z]QZw7}d+W *gY9v #Ɵ9a $ Dyae`;Uk?AP! Jgb+ X&RDɖ<\ٚ1 ƣ rqpuxu7> ~e,HKiTlk"f1َZtrJps+26vX:gS>ZaSﻗu|<,5vC5<n* l&f[! .1wF -5ZCw1)iUx:V1KR;һi5de-F-PKZL#goonj-0.1.4.dist-info/top_level.txtKPK[L3?\\goonj-0.1.4.dist-info/WHEEL HM K-*ϳR03rOK-J,/RHJ,./Q0363 /, (-JLR()*M ILR(4KM̫PK[L;%goonj-0.1.4.dist-info/METADATA}KO0{hCEy/ R=niQqg>hv$%I!*gK(D*is}ň-;cdKuCRF@{)]5A6Ӥ|šVZ: v r/Wn+6Rx(!VTz\Nh;Wls km"g,ژ2/S6)MZwѸВ^\0-u*`Sh83>1mtb=Pi2mȋ(D~&F058? o[Oc]}PK[L(&Sgoonj-0.1.4.dist-info/RECORD˒HD̛@5wt1 UM$~왶/dmS})Qu3b^Vv]E7cϸ8Zf ]c9iۃbԦ%B^UZċ-qDkv FG}^̮22Rkpt3t rAh`~E?TpX JM uBiylmGXo~O8}x4Ҋ~U {&g&o7m!8~AЧɾx6/((YʎoJgjJ|ΪSʼn7y;edŕcCmۤPK>NpBjx]T*yO'TuQcEf/_~jF2#JZQٻ \WiJ *[{#PKWS4Lgoonj/__init__.pyPK@LՆ` 1goonj/core.pyPKǰLY~Ulgoonj/entities.pyPKLgoonj/exception.pyPK2LK# goonj/smart_alert.pyPK hL2goonj/utils.pyPKXLV_++} goonj/version.pyPKWS4L goonj/channels/__init__.pyPKhLsִ goonj/channels/base_channel.pyPKlhL대hL goonj/channels/constants.pyPK2LDC[ goonj/channels/email_channel.pyPKL5u  Jgoonj/channels/slack_channel.pyPKL goonj/channels/sms_channel.pyPKLgoonj/conf/__init__.pyPKǰL^Lt! goonj/conf/channel_settings.pyPK븂LA goonj/conf/configuration.pyPKL<"goonj/conf/constants.pyPKLҽ goonj/conf/email_sms_settings.pyPK.Lnd"goonj/conf/source_setting.pyPK[L^- %&goonj-0.1.4.dist-info/DESCRIPTION.rstPK[Lvo#-'goonj-0.1.4.dist-info/metadata.jsonPKZL#(goonj-0.1.4.dist-info/top_level.txtPK[L3?\\-)goonj-0.1.4.dist-info/WHEELPK[L;%)goonj-0.1.4.dist-info/METADATAPK[L(&S#+goonj-0.1.4.dist-info/RECORDPK/